On This Day (June 22)…ELP Go To Poland

Emerson, Lake & Palmer performed on this day at Spodek in Katowice, Poland.

Cover for the live album from this concert. Retrieved from here.

On their second-to-last year on tour before their split, ELP could still bring the fire to their shows. By this point, they no longer performed anything from their two recent albums, instead having a setlist composed almost entirely of their early work.

This concert eventually became the album Live in Poland, which was released in Poland in 1997 and elsewhere in 2003.
